Ghadsisar is a Rural village located in Sardarshahar, Churu, Rajasthan.
The total population of Ghadsisar is 2,955.
Ghadsisar village comprises 462 households.
The literacy rate in Ghadsisar is 51.4%. Among the literate population of 1,249, there are 824 literate males and 425 literate females.
In Ghadsisar, there are 1,604 males and 1,351 females, with a sex ratio of 842 females per 1000 males.
There are 526 children (17.8% of population), comprising 291 boys and 235 girls.
The total number of workers in Ghadsisar is 1,408, with 889 main workers and 519 marginal workers.
In Ghadsisar, there are 1,149 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(620 males, 529 females) and 3 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(1 males, 2 females).
Ghadsisar is located in Rajasthan state, Churu district, and falls under Sardarshahar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 70348 and LGD code is 70348.
